A recent analysis presents a bullish case for Cincinnati Financial Corporation, highlighting several key financial metrics and strategic strengths. As of late March, the company's shares were trading near $158, with notable valuation figures drawing investor attention.
The bullish perspective emphasizes the company's attractive valuation, particularly its trailing price-to-earnings ratio, which remains low compared to historical and industry averages. This suggests the stock may be undervalued relative to its earnings power. Furthermore, analysts point to Cincinnati Financial's exceptional dividend history. The company has demonstrated a remarkable, decades-long commitment to increasing its shareholder payout, cementing its status as a reliable income stock.
Proponents of the investment thesis also underscore the firm's disciplined underwriting practices within the property and casualty insurance sector. This operational focus is seen as a cornerstone for sustained profitability, allowing the company to consistently generate strong underwriting income alongside its investment portfolio returns. The combination of a potentially undervalued share price, a legendary dividend track record, and a conservative business model forms the core argument for those optimistic about the stock's future performance.
